Basic Function:
Professionally and effectively provide direction, support and sense of urgency to ensure work cell commitments are met while confirming customer requirements will be achieved in support of Company Objectives for Safety, Quality, Delivery, and Cost.
Responsibilities:
Utilize System Reports, MRP and Replenishment system to plan work orders to support manufacturing demand as driven by customer delivery requirements.
Utilize System Reports and Replenishment system to schedule and prioritize work cell demand as driven by customer delivery requirements.
Monitor work cell performance and expedite orders as necessary to meet production due dates.
Identify actual and potential delivery problems, taking proactive steps to negate risks while communicating concerns from work cell Leads, Manufacturing Engineers, Supervisors to appropriate department managers.
Work closely with Inventory Control Manager and Shipping / Warehouse Manager on inventory discrepancies and customer expedite requests.
Work with Manufacturing Engineering to identify capacity constraints and develop/implement risk mitigation plans.
Elevate and Expedite other concerns that affect a work cells ability to meet production due dates such as tooling concerns, Maintenance needs and support from Quality or Engineering as needed.
Identify, implement and maintain an effective plant wide capacity planning and scheduling system.
Work closely with Inventory Control Manager to improve routings as required.
Maintain key performance indicators to measure progress toward goals.
Keep work area clean and organized.
Perform all other duties as assigned in support of overall company objectives.

Don't Be Fooled

The fraudster will send a check to the victim who has accepted a job. The check can be for multiple reasons such as signing bonus, supplies, etc. The victim will be instructed to deposit the check and use the money for any of these reasons and then instructed to send the remaining funds to the fraudster. The check will bounce and the victim is left responsible.
